I selected 200 >and got nothing.The same thing on a ci with system6 crashed the machine. > The code in TheNews 2.02 that converts your old newsrc file to the new format seems to have some bugs. I had the same problem with blank article lists, because TheNews was trying to load articles that did not exist on the server. At least that's what *I* think is happening. After I viewed all the groups once, the problem went away. Other than this problem, it is working fine for me, and my department is planning to buy a site license for our new Mac lab.
